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9824759106 0082432 0529 3652 238
5054616 394611 5128159
5054616 394611 5128159
287248 982204 346
All about undefined
Interested in learning more?
5054616 394611 5128159
287248 982204 346
See more
8612 065189
667042 277871201 98206258069 6440008
See more
9245 641 03786274137
297580045 547066 330398
See more